Executive Order # 20
TO:HEADS OF ALL STATE DEPARTMENTS AND AGENCIES
RE:EXPANDING THE MEMBERSHIP OF THE DELAWARE LGBTQ+ COMMISSION
WHEREAS, on January 16, 2025, Governor Bethany A. Hall-Long issued Executive Order Number One, which established the Delaware LGBTQ+ Commission (the “Commission”) to advise the Governor, the General Assembly, and other policymakers on issues affecting the LGBTQ+ community in Delaware; and
WHEREAS, Executive Order Number One established a Commission of nine members, appointed by the Governor; and
WHEREAS, the breadth and diversity of the LGBTQ+ community in Delaware, spanning all three counties and encompassing a wide range of identities, experiences, advocacy backgrounds, and areas of expertise, warrants a Commission of greater size to more fully and equitably represent those it serves.
NOW, THEREFORE, I, MATTHEW MEYER, by virtue of the authority vested in me as Governor of the State of Delaware, do hereby DECLARE and ORDER the following:
- The Delaware LGBTQ+ Commission, established by Governor Hall-Long Executive Order Number One, is hereby continued.
- The Commission shall consist of fifteen members, appointed by the Governor, to a term of three years, subject to renewal. Members shall serve at the pleasure of the Governor. Any vacancies may be filled by the Governor.
- All other provisions of Executive Order Number One, including the powers, duties, and responsibilities of the Commission set forth therein, shall remain in full force and effect.
- This Order supersedes Executive Order Number One solely with respect to the size of the Commission’s membership. In all other respects, Executive Order Number One remains in effect.
APPROVED this 18th of March 2026.
